Younger performers learn from Westlake High dance team
November 5th, 2011
Photo by Richard Quinn, Special to The Star // Buy this photo
Westlake High School dance team member Maddie Olandt (right) takes a group of boys and girls through a routine. The children will perform with the dance team Friday.
The Westlake High School dance team recently led a dance clinic for youths who will perform for halftime at Friday night’s football game against Agoura High.
“The inspiration for our dance clinic was to have our WHS dancers create choreography for specific age groups and teach younger girls in the community,” said Adrienne Steele of Thousand Oaks, president of the dance team’s booster club.
“We also decided it was the best way also to raise money for our competitive dance team to offset the expenses of hiring coaches, choreographers, have costumes made, entry fees for competitions, transportation and hotel rooms,” Steele said.
The clinic, held Sunday at Westlake High, attracted 61 Thousand Oaks and Westlake Village residents from 4 to 13 years old. The high school dance team has 20 members ranging in age from 14 to 17.
“Our dancers have spent the last few weeks creating and teaching each other choreography that was taught to our clinic participants,” Steele said. “Our participants learned an entire dance that will be performed at Friday night’s game.”
Each clinic participant is scheduled to dance. Hosted by Westlake High, the show will have three groups, split by age, that will perform to songs, as well as a finale with all the dancers.
Samantha Pena, 6, of Thousand Oaks said she enjoyed dancing and learning new moves.
“I also liked the music and being with all the big girls,” she said. “I will try out for dance team when I’m big.”
Bella Francisco, 8, is on a competition dance team at Agoura Hills Dance.
“I take dance lessons, but I’ve never done these kinds of jazz moves before,” the Westlake Village resident said.
Amanda Francisco, 14, a Westlake High freshman who joined the dance team this year, helped teach jazz and hip-hop performance to 8- and 9-year-olds.
“I hope I taught them a valuable lesson in dance and that they had a lot of fun and made new friends,” she said.
“I didn’t realize so many young people were interested in dance.”

Tani Tupou named to 2011 U.S. Under-19 National Team
December 18th, 2010

Archbishop Murphy’s Tani Tupou has been named to the 2011 U.S. Under-19 National Team, which was announced Tuesday.
The University of Washington recruit, who helped lead the Wildcats to the Class 2A title game, is one of 45 high-school seniors from 21 states and Washington, D.C., who will play Feb. 2 in Austin, Texas, against a team composed of 45 of the best players age 19 and under from outside of the United States, spanning four continents in the second Team USA vs. The World game.

Kristin Lutes makes all-decade volleyball team
August 9th, 2010
Kristin Lutes, a defensive specialist who was part of Kentlake’s three state championship volleyball teams from 2000-02, recently received a huge honor.
She was named the lone libero on Sacramento State’s all-decade volleyball team.
You can find more information on the team, and Kristin’s college bio, here.
The setter on the all-decade team — Lisa Beauchene — is also from Washington. She played at Fife High School.
Kristin is currently completing her master’s degree in secondary-education counseling and will be doing an internship at Tahoma this fall, according to her father, Dave.
